Sabbath the first of God's feast listed in Lev. 23:3 our Creator states, "Six days shall work be done, but the seventh day is the Sabbath of solemn rest, a holy convocation. You shall do no work on it; it is the Sabbath of the Lord in all your dwellings." We pray that we each are able to acknowledge that this is an appointed time of our Creator, God and that He alone can designate what is holy. In this case it is the seventh day that He, God has designated as holy. It is set apart from the other six days. In Gen. 2:3 God blessed and sanctified the seventh day.
There was never a question asked of Christ Jesus our Lord about which day was the Seventh day Sabbath. The question asked of Christ was about what work could be done on the Sabbath. Our Lord replied as recorded in Mark 2:27-28, that God had indeed made the Sabbath for mankind and that He was also Lord of the Sabbath. There was never any question as to whether it was to be observed or not.
